见过真正头铁的Android开发吗?如题所示,真人真事,这位二本的兄弟在这短短几个月内海投了638份简历,全挑的大厂岗位投的,仅字节跳动就前前后后面试了九次,他说:没有撤退可言。
九次面试经历也是奇了——
先是投递了小说部门的移动端,苟到二面的时候因为太菜被挂了,随后就被hr告知又被国际部门捞了。
第二轮面试稍微顺利点,苟到三面才挂,然后又是面试完的几分钟,hr又告知被游戏部门捞了??(字节这么缺人的么,要反复鞭尸我这个菜鸡儿)
然后就是第三轮面试,这时候因为已经有好几轮字节面试的经验了,所以发挥得比较顺利,但是最后还是挂了。当时第三轮结束后算是真正被发感谢信了,不过知道自己挂了的那天正好字节的提前批开始,然后想都没想就投了提前批,再次证明我属实头铁。
最后就是提前批的一二三面,因为之前六次面试经验刷得差不多了,所以就比较顺利,拿到了研发岗的意向书。
网友们的评论真相了:
“字节这么缺人?大家可以去投了”
“看来字节跳动就是要定你了!”
“哥们你这得累积多少大厂面试经验啊!快点传授一波!”
“我的天哪,638份简历,9次字节面试,吾辈楷模。”
真正的海量面经!问及面试考题,这位兄弟言辞中有些许惭愧:面试官已经给了一些提示,但无奈自己准备得不充分,回答很不理想。他没想到,这些在工作中都有涉及过的技术,面试官会问的这么深入——
- synchronize用法,volatile用法,两者的区别和场景
- 动态权限适配方案,权限组的概念
- 网络请求缓存处理,okhttp如何处理网络缓存的;图片加载库相关,bitmap如何处理大图,如一张30M的大图,如何预防OOM
- 进程保活
- listview图片加载错乱的原理和解决方案,listview是如何做缓存的?
- https相关,如何验证证书的合法性,https中哪里用了对称加密,哪里用了非对称加密,两者的区别?
- Android系统为什么会设计ContentProvider,进程共享和线程安全问题
- jvm相关和GC回收算法的区别
- Android相关优化(如内存优化、网络优化、布局优化、电量优化、业务优化)
- EventBus实现原理和观察者模式在开发中的运用?
- 动态代理模式如何运用?
- App 是如何沙箱化,为什么要这么做?
看完你能回答上几道?
据我所知,如果能回答的出其中的一半,就算是勉强及格了。
如果十二条你都能全部回答出来,那你应该是妥妥的技术大牛了!可以放心去投大厂简历了!
但如果你没办法完全答出这些问题,我建议你可以我之前的文章,来提升一下自己的核心竞争力,
终于熬出头了!Android第四年15K到30K多亏这份11个高级知识板块汇总解析!
看过1000份简历的HR:Android新手求职面试最常踩的坑!
Android 知识图谱:该如何入门Android开发?!
喜欢本文的话,不妨顺手给我点个赞、评论区留言或者转发支持一下呗~
网友评论